Pre-season testing is the crucible where Formula 1 dreams begin to take shape. It’s a vital period entirely dedicated to the meticulous correlation of theoretical figures with tangible, real-world data captured directly on the race track. For every team, from the reigning champions to the ambitious contenders, these crucial days are the only opportunity to truly understand their new machinery before the pressure of the Grand Prix calendar begins.

Teams pour countless hours into designing and simulating their cars, but the track tells the ultimate truth. Engineers meticulously monitor every sensor reading, comparing it against sophisticated models developed over months. The aim is clear: to validate aerodynamic concepts, assess component reliability, fine-tune mechanical setups, and ultimately, ensure the car performs as expected under actual racing conditions. This intensive data analysis is paramount for establishing a competitive baseline for the upcoming championship.

Sergio Perez: The Driver’s Crucial Perspective

As an experienced F1 driver, Sergio Perez’s role during pre-season testing extends far beyond simply driving fast laps. He is the direct conduit for understanding how the car feels, reacts, and performs. His subjective insights on braking points, steering feel, tire degradation, and overall balance are vital. Engineers can look at data, but only the driver can articulate the nuanced sensations of driving a cutting-edge F1 machine at its limit. What might feel like a minor vibration to a sensor could be a significant handling issue to a driver. Perez’s ability to articulate these feelings accurately and concisely directly impacts the development direction of the RB20, or whatever the current iteration of the Red Bull car may be.

During testing, Perez provides continuous feedback on various setup changes, aero configurations, and tire compounds. His objective is to help the team identify strengths to exploit and weaknesses to mitigate, all while adapting his driving style to extract maximum performance. This synergy between driver feel and engineering data is what ultimately unlocks the car’s full potential.
